WebCystatin C is made by all nucleated cells, not just muscle. As a result, cystatin C production varies less than creatinine production between individuals, and blood concentrations of cystatin C are fairly similar between individuals who have the same GFR. High Cystatin … WebFeb 18, 2024 · Cystatin C, a cysteine protease inhibitor that regulates cathepsin S and K and hence vascular biology, is produced and released from all human nucleated cells at a constant rate. It has a low molecular mass and is freely filtered by the renal glomeruli to be reabsorbed and fully catabolized in the proximal renal tubules.

WebNov 9, 2024 · Cystatin C is a relatively small protein that is produced throughout the body by all cells that contain a nucleus and is found in a variety of body fluids, including the blood. It is produced, filtered from the blood by the kidneys, and broken down at a constant rate.

WebNov 9, 2024 · Because cystatin C levels fluctuate with changes in GFR, there has been interest in the cystatin C test as one method of evaluating kidney function.
